首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include main( ) { char p[20]={’a’,’b’,’c’,’d’},q[ ]="abc",r[ ]="abcde’; strcat(p,r) ;strcpy(p+strlen(q),q)
有以下程序 #include main( ) { char p[20]={’a’,’b’,’c’,’d’},q[ ]="abc",r[ ]="abcde’; strcat(p,r) ;strcpy(p+strlen(q),q)
admin
2013-02-23
30
问题
有以下程序
#include
main( )
{ char p[20]={’a’,’b’,’c’,’d’},q[ ]="abc",r[ ]="abcde’;
strcat(p,r) ;strcpy(p+strlen(q),q);
printf("%d\n",strlen(p));
}
程序运行后的输出结果是
选项
A、9
B、6
C、11
D、7
答案
B
解析
strcpy( )函数的功能是将字符串q复制到从p13]位置开始的存储单元,同时复制字符串结束标志’\0’到p[6]中。函数strlen( )返回的是字符串中不包括’\0’在内的实际长度,敢本题答案为B)。
转载请注明原文地址:https://jikaoti.com/ti/rqn0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序段执行后,a的值为______。int*p,a=10,b=1;p=&a;a=*p+b;
执行下面的程序段后,b的值为______。intx=35;charz=’A’;intb;b=((x&15)&&(z<’a’));
线性结构中的一个结点代表一个数据元素,通常要求同一线性结构的所有结点所代表的数据元素具有相同的特点,这意味着______。
有如下程序段int*p,a=10,b=1;p=&a;a=*p+b;执行该程序段后,a的值为_____。
以下程序运行后的输出结果是______。intd=1;fun(intp){staticintd=5;d+=p;printf("%d",d);returnd;}main()
下列数据模型中,具有坚实理论基础的是
下列描述中,错误的一条是______。
以下叙述正确的是()。
与结构化需求分析方法相对应的是【】方法。
已知下列函数定义:fun(int*b,intc,intn,intdata){intk;for(k=0;k<m*n;k++){*b=data;b++;}}则调用此函数的正确写法是
随机试题
我们所建设的社会主义和谐社会,应该是民主法治、公平正义、诚信友爱、充满活力、安定有序、人与自然和谐相处的社会。这六个方面是相互联系、相互作用的,既包括社会关系的和谐,也包括人与自然关系的和谐。体现了
下列昆虫,_______属食根性昆虫。
Itwassaidthatthenewcar______totheinstituteasagiftbyabusinessman.
有关低分子肝素的说法不正确的是
工程量清单主要由分部分项工程量清单、其他项目清单和( )组成。
我国股份有限公司发行境内上市外资股一般采取的方式是( )。
以下不符合公正原则要求的是()。
近日,某明星在微博上传了自己的照片,粉丝须花钱成为会员后才能看;有的明星将睡觉视频进行付费直播,有万人付费。许多网友感叹说,现在明星躺着也能赚钱。对此现象,你怎么看?
甲、乙两种茶叶以x:y(重量比)混合配制成一种成品茶,甲种茶每斤50元,乙种茶每斤40元,现甲种茶价格上涨10%,乙种茶价格下降10%后,成品茶的价格保持不变,则成品茶每斤单价为:
C语言中的标识符只能由字母、数字和下划线3种字符组成,且第一个字符
最新回复
(
0
)